How they compare

Least Developed Countries (LDCs) currently reports 59.38 million 1000 USD against 22.98 million 1000 USD in Brazil, a difference of 36.40 million 1000 USD.

That makes Least Developed Countries (LDCs)'s figure about 2.6 times Brazil's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, Least Developed Countries (LDCs) has been ahead every year.

Brazil ranks 6th and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ranks 2nd of 151 countries.

Least Developed Countries (LDCs) has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Brazil Least Developed Countries (LDCs) Difference Ahead
1990s 5.64 million 1000 USD 16.07 million 1000 USD 10.43 million 1000 USD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
2000s 9.28 million 1000 USD 19.66 million 1000 USD 10.38 million 1000 USD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
2010s 18.42 million 1000 USD 45.14 million 1000 USD 26.72 million 1000 USD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
2020s 25.84 million 1000 USD 56.59 million 1000 USD 30.75 million 1000 USD Least Developed Countries (LDCs)

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
